首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在其他DOM节点中查找节点

在前端开发中,我们经常需要在其他DOM节点中查找特定的节点。这可以通过以下几种方式实现:

  1. 使用querySelector方法:querySelector方法是DOM API提供的一种强大的选择器,它可以根据CSS选择器来查找匹配的节点。可以通过传入合适的选择器字符串来定位目标节点。例如,如果要查找class为"target"的节点,可以使用以下代码:
代码语言:txt
复制
const targetNode = document.querySelector('.target');

推荐的腾讯云相关产品:腾讯云云服务器(https://cloud.tencent.com/product/cvm)

  1. 使用getElementById方法:getElementById方法是DOM API提供的一种通过元素ID查找节点的方法。可以通过传入目标节点的ID来获取对应的节点。例如,如果要查找ID为"target"的节点,可以使用以下代码:
代码语言:txt
复制
const targetNode = document.getElementById('target');

推荐的腾讯云相关产品:腾讯云云数据库MySQL版(https://cloud.tencent.com/product/cdb)

  1. 使用getElementsByClassName方法:getElementsByClassName方法是DOM API提供的一种通过类名查找节点的方法。可以通过传入目标节点的类名来获取对应的节点列表,然后根据需要选择其中的节点。例如,如果要查找class为"target"的节点,可以使用以下代码:
代码语言:txt
复制
const targetNodes = document.getElementsByClassName('target');

推荐的腾讯云相关产品:腾讯云云函数(https://cloud.tencent.com/product/scf)

  1. 使用getElementsByTagName方法:getElementsByTagName方法是DOM API提供的一种通过标签名查找节点的方法。可以通过传入目标节点的标签名来获取对应的节点列表,然后根据需要选择其中的节点。例如,如果要查找所有的p标签节点,可以使用以下代码:
代码语言:txt
复制
const pNodes = document.getElementsByTagName('p');

推荐的腾讯云相关产品:腾讯云对象存储(https://cloud.tencent.com/product/cos)

  1. 使用querySelectorAll方法:querySelectorAll方法是DOM API提供的一种通过CSS选择器查找节点的方法。可以通过传入合适的选择器字符串来获取匹配的节点列表,然后根据需要选择其中的节点。例如,如果要查找所有class为"target"的节点,可以使用以下代码:
代码语言:txt
复制
const targetNodes = document.querySelectorAll('.target');

推荐的腾讯云相关产品:腾讯云云函数(https://cloud.tencent.com/product/scf)

以上是在其他DOM节点中查找节点的几种常用方法,根据具体的需求选择合适的方法来定位目标节点。腾讯云提供了一系列的云计算产品,可以根据实际需求选择适合的产品来支持前端开发工作。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的合辑

领券